Class AZ or DZ, Driver/Operator, Pressure & Vacuum

Class AZ or DZ, Driver/Operator, Pressure & Vacuum

CEDASarnia, Ontario, Canada
30+ days ago
Job type
  • Full-time
Job description
Job Description

CEDA is currently seeking 3 Driver/Operators for Pressure & Vacuum at our Sarnia, ON location! If you’re looking for a company that will give you the opportunity to learn and gain experience on pieces of equipment like vacuum trucks and high-pressure water jetting units, apply today!

What We Offer:

  • Full-time employment
  • $27 - $31 per hour with an annual increase on March 1
  • Benefits and pension through International Union of Operating Engineers - Local 793 after 1040 hours worked
  • Opportunity to learn and gain experience on all pieces of equipment like vacuum trucks, high pressure water jetting units and chemical cleaning units!
  • Variety: changing work scopes from one day to the next – there is always a new challenge
  • Be a part of a true team. Our work is difficult but we get it done safely, with great people

Key Duties & Responsibilities:

  • Operate and maintain vacuum trucks, high pressure water equipment and various specialty tools
  • 90% of your day is outside of the truck, boots on the ground!
  • Proficient in driving manual transmissions.
  • Work safely at heights up to 100 meters in a labor intensive capacity
  • Climb safely into small vessels and tanks with industrial cleaning equipment – our experienced crew has your back
  • Ensure safety for all team members and property
  • Work as part of a team and follow direction from supervision
  • Work outdoors in a variety of weather conditions
  • Learn new skills every day by rigging in and out specialty equipment
  • Complete required paperwork for unit pre-trip, inspections, job reports and safety documents
  • Challenge your eye for detail, practice what we preach. Take your time, get the job done right the first time and safely every time
  • Strictly observe and enforce all company and client safety requirements
  • Other duties as assigned

Role Specifications

  • Valid class AZ or DZ license with no more than 5 demerits in the last two years
  • 1+ years of directly related work experience driving/operating vacuum truck, chemical cleaning equipment, high pressure/water trucks and/or combo units is considered an asset
  • Driving is in your nature, then passing CEDA’s Driver Assessment in a manual transmission will be a breeze (10, 13 and 18 speed)
  • Able to provide a negative result on a pre-employment drug and alcohol test
  • Able to travel throughout Ontario (flexibility in scheduling is required)

Skills:

  • Strong mechanical aptitude
  • You are safety focused when it comes to people and equipment
  • Experience and comfort with confined spaces
  • Perform physically demanding work including climbing multiple flights of stairs and carrying equipment (able to lift up to 50 pounds on a regular basis)
  • Comfortable with the use of additional respiratory equipment and air supply; wearing a full face mask and carrying your own source of oxygen
  • You’re happiest working in a team, sharing a laugh with your coworkers and getting the job done safely
